Read and act out the story as the main character. Her name is Indle and she is your Index and Middle finger. She literally walks out of the pages onto the landscape of your child's Hand and goes about tickling, burrowing and excavating in the Armpit. On her way to the Armpit, Indle accidentally Moonwalks back to stretch her legs, the sheer joy of Moonwalking prompts her into trying out the different types of walking. The reader gets to act out scenes through actions like cat walking, hopping and many more. The perfect mixture of silly walks and the crazy "ideas" of how she tickles, burrows and excavates the armpit will create fond memories of giggling and laughing moments. So, the story, like always, begins at the back of the hand...
